Judging Information and Process
Each entry is assessed against the judging criteria by a panel of independent judges.
Here is a brief overview of the judging process:
- Entries are submitted online via the online entry system and must comply with the eligibility and judging criteria. Entries that do not comply with the requirements in the opinion of the judges may be ineligible or at the option of the judges, judged under a different category to which the submission was originally entered. IPWEA-QNT will contact the nominee should this situation occur.
- Deliberation - After entries close the judging period commences one week after the closing date. No submissions will be accepted after the final closing date.
- During the judging period, judging is solely on the submission provided via the online entry system.
- Submissions at the judges discretion can be allocated an entry into another category deemed applicable. The nominee will be notified of this allocation.
- The judge’s decision is final, and no correspondence will be entered into by the Judges or IPWEA-QNT.
- Winners announced – Winners will be announced at the Excellence Awards Gala Dinner.
IPWEA Australasia Excellence Awards Judging
Not all categories go through to the IPWEA Australasia Excellence Awards Judging. Entrants will be notified if their winning submission is eligible for submission to the IPWEA Australasia National Awards after the Excellence Awards Gala Dinner.
